Specificity / Sensitivity
Cyclin D1 (DCS6) Mouse mAb recognizes endogenous levels of total cyclin D1 protein. This antibody does not cross-react with cyclin D2 or D3. c-Jun (60A8) Rabbit mAb recognizes endogenous levels of total c-Jun protein, regardless of phosphorylation state. LEF1 (C12A5) Rabbit mAb recognizes endogenous levels of total LEF1 protein. This antibody does not recognize the dominant negative forms of LEF1 generated by an alternative promoter. c-Myc (D84C12) XP® Rabbit mAb recognizes endogenous levels of total c-Myc protein. This antibody is not recommended for detection of Myc-tagged fusion proteins. TCF1 (C63D9) Rabbit mAb recognizes endogenous levels of total TCF1 protein. This antibody does not recognize the dominant negative isoforms of TCF1 lacking the amino-terminal β-catenin binding domain and does not cross-react with LEF1. CD44 (156-3C11) Mouse mAb, Met (D1C2) XP® Rabbit mAb, and MMP-7 (D4H5) XP® Rabbit mAb all recognize endogenous levels of total respective protein.

Background
The Wnt family includes several secreted glycoproteins that play important roles in animal development. β-catenin is a key downstream effector of the Wnt signaling pathway that research studies have shown is implicated in early embryonic development and tumorigenesis in vertebrates (1-3). Following binding of Wnt family proteins to the Frizzled receptor, β-catenin translocates to the nucleus where it interacts with LEF1 and TCF1 to activate canonical targets (4). Accepted canonical targets include CD44, cyclin D1, c-Jun, c-Myc, Met, and MMP-7 (5-11).
